If you live in Minnesota, you will need car insurance coverage. This state requires drivers to carry liability, personal injury protection, uninsured and underinsured motorist coverage. Although it is possible to save money if you only purchase the minimum policy requirements most drivers choose to buy more. If you have a poor driving history, insurance companies could raise the price of your policy, or even cancel it entirely. You should also consider the cost of coverage for your relatives who live in your household.
